win7共享文件最大连接数(Win7共享连接数限制)


Win7共享文件的最大连接数限制是其网络功能设计中的重要特性,直接影响多用户并发访问效率与系统稳定性。该限制源于微软对家庭及小型办公场景的定位,默认允许最多10个并发连接(含文件读取和写入操作)。这一数值可通过注册表或组策略调整,但需权衡系统资源占用与安全风险。实际场景中,连接数受限可能引发文件传输中断、权限冲突或系统响应迟缓等问题。尤其在高负载环境下,如企业级文件服务器或多人协作场景,单纯依赖Win7原生共享机制易成为瓶颈。此外,不同网络协议(SMB版本)、客户端类型(Windows/Mac/Linux)及防火墙配置均会对实际连接数产生隐性影响。本文将从技术原理、调整方法、场景适配等八个维度展开分析,并通过横向对比揭示Win7与其他系统的差异化表现。
一、默认连接数限制与底层机制
Windows 7文件共享基于SMB(Server Message Block)协议,默认启用SMBv1版本。系统通过TCP动态端口分配和会话管理模块控制并发连接数。具体规则如下:
参数 | 默认值 | 说明 |
---|---|---|
最大用户连接数 | 10 | 包含文件读写、打印等全部会话 |
单文件句柄限制 | 无明确上限 | 但受系统线程池和内存限制 |
SMB会话超时 | 15分钟 | |
空闲会话自动断开 |
该机制通过SharedAccess服务实现连接计数,当达到阈值时,新请求将收到「网络忙」错误(Error 0x800704C9)。值得注意的是,连接数统计包含失败尝试,频繁重试会加速耗尽配额。
二、影响连接数的核心因素
实际可用连接数受多重变量叠加影响,关键要素包括:
- 系统版本差异:Home Basic/Premium等家庭版限制更严格,专业版支持高级设置
- 网络类型检测:公共网络模式下默认禁用文件共享
- 硬件资源瓶颈:CPU多线程处理能力决定并发会话上限
- 协议兼容性:SMBv1与SMBv2/v3的连接管理机制不同
场景 | 典型连接数 | 瓶颈来源 |
---|---|---|
家庭局域网(5台设备) | 8-10 | 带宽竞争导致超时断开 |
企业级NAS替代方案 | 5-7 | 机械硬盘IOPS限制 |
跨平台访问(Mac/Linux) | 3-6 | SMB协议实现差异 |
三、突破限制的调整方法
可通过两种技术手段提升连接数上限:
- 注册表修改:定位
H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esLanmanServerParameters
,新增MaxUserConnections
键值(十六进制) - 组策略配置:通过
计算机配置→管理模板→网络→Lanman Server
,调整「最大连接数」参数
FileNotFoundCacheSize
(缓存大小)和NullSessionShares
(匿名访问策略)四、性能代价与风险评估
提升连接数将带来显著副作用:
指标 | 原默认值 | 调整后(20连接) |
---|---|---|
CPU占用率 | 5-8% | 15-25% |
内存消耗 | 200-300MB | 500-800MB |
磁盘IO延迟 | 1-2ms | 5-10ms |
长期高负荷运行可能导致服务崩溃或蓝屏(0x50停止代码),建议配合以下优化:
- 启用
TCP Chimney
卸载网络协议处理 - 关闭
Server
服务的无关依赖项 - 采用SSD缓存热点数据
五、跨平台客户端兼容性
不同系统访问Win7共享时表现差异显著:
客户端类型 | 最大稳定连接数 | 常见问题 |
---|---|---|
Windows 10 | 8-10 | SMBv1兼容性问题 |
macOS Catalina | 5-7 | AFP协议转换损耗 |
Ubuntu 20.04 | 3-5 | CIFS挂载参数配置复杂 |
解决方案:在Win7端强制启用SMBv2/v3(需安装补丁),客户端配置多连接通道(如KeepAlive=10分钟),并限制单个IP的并发会话数。
六、企业级替代方案对比
与传统文件服务器方案相比,Win7共享存在明显短板:
特性 | Win7原生共享 | Windows Server 2016 | Linux Samba |
---|---|---|---|
最大连接数 | 10(可扩展至50) | 无限制(取决于硬件) | 255(默认) |
权限粒度 | 用户级 | ACL细粒度控制 | Unix权限+ShareMode |
集群支持 | 否 | DFS-N与故障转移 | CTDB集群(需配置) |
对于超过20用户的并发需求,建议迁移至专业文件服务器,或通过第三方工具(如ServaDS)将Win7改造为轻量级域控制器。
七、特殊场景优化策略
针对典型痛点可采取以下措施:
- 视频监控存储:启用
File Screen
限制大文件写入,配合BitLocker
加密防止未授权访问 - 开发测试环境:使用
RamDisk
虚拟磁盘降低IO瓶颈,设置短连接超时(MinSessionTimeout=5分钟
) - 移动设备访问:部署
Wi-Fi Direct
绕过路由器广播限制,优先使用SMBv3 Multichannel
随着Windows 11推广及SMBv3普及,建议按以下路线演进:
通过八年维度的深度剖析可见,Win7共享文件的最大连接数本质是家庭与商业需求的折衷产物。虽然通过技术手段可突破限制,但其底层架构已难以支撑现代高并发场景。建议在保留现有环境的同时,逐步向分布式存储架构转型,例如结合云存储网关(如Azure File Sync)实现本地与云端协同。对于仍需使用Win7的场景,务必建立连接数监控机制(如SolarWinds Toolset),并制定分级访问策略,优先保障核心业务系统的资源分配。最终,技术选型应回归业务本质——在成本可控的前提下,选择能平衡性能、安全与可维护性的最优方案。





